We used standardized forms that included author, year, study design, age, gender, cardiac comorbidities, hypertension, diabetes mellitus, chronic obstructive pulmonary disease, smoking, lymphocyte count, lymphopenia, mortality, ARDS, ICU care, and severe COVID-19. Random-effects meta-regression analysis showed that the association between lower lymphocyte count in patients with composite poor outcome was affected by age (p = 0.034) (Fig. 3a) , but not by gender (p = 0.109), cardiac comorbidity (p = 0.953) (Fig. 3b) , hypertension (p = 0.065) (Fig. 3c) , diabetes mellitus (p = 0.931), COPD (p = 0.798), and smoking (p = 0.581). This meta-analysis showed that lower lymphocyte count was associated with increased mortality, ARDS, need for ICU care, and severe COVID-19. ./cache/cord-278638-2dm54f6l.txt ./txt/cord-278638-2dm54f6l.txt
